1. A method for screening a plurality of compounds for an ability to bind to a heterodimer of EGFR and another ERBB family member, the method comprising:

  • (a) contacting a first structure comprising an EGFR/ERBB heterodimer with a first solution, the first solution comprising the plurality of compounds, wherein the EGFR/ERBB heterodimer comprises an ERBB family member comprising the amino acid sequence set forth in SEQ ID NO;

    6;

    (b) removing any compounds bound to the first structure to produce a second solution;

    (c) contacting a second structure comprising an EGFR homodimer with the second solution, wherein the first structure and the second structure are identical except that the second structure does not contain an ERBB family member other than EGFR; and

    (d) recovering any unbound compounds to produce a third solution,whereby a compound that binds to a heterodimer of EGFR and another ERBB family member is identified.
